It’s been said that variety is the spice of life, that a painting of one color is a one-colored painting. Deep, right? It’s also been said that to make an omelet, you have to break a few eggs. That’s completely irrelevant, but I like using it whenever I can. The Bible explains that we need each other, BECAUSE we are all different (1 Cor. 12:15-19). Presently, I’m watching a roofing crew work on top of a bank. They are very efficient at roofing. I’d be very hesitant to hire these guys to fix a plumbing issue or rewire a circuit breaker. Others are uniquely equipped in those specialties. But if you are constructing a building, those, and many other types of contractors, are necessary to complete the job. The beauty of the Church, also called the body of Christ, is the bringing together of believers from every tribe, tongue, race, and nationality to build the Kingdom of God on earth. When we all do our parts, the results are beautiful, communities fully equipped to do the Lord’s work until He returns. In the meantime, pray about what He would have you do, ask for His help and guidance, and partner with others to put your faith into action. And while you’re at it, hand me the remote.
